Tensor calculus with open-source software: the SageManifolds project

General Relativity and Quantum Cosmology 2015-06-16 v2 High Energy Physics - Theory Mathematical Physics math.MP

Abstract

The SageManifolds project aims at extending the mathematics software system Sage towards differential geometry and tensor calculus. Like Sage, SageManifolds is free, open-source and is based on the Python programming language. We discuss here some details of the implementation, which relies on Sage's parent/element framework, and present a concrete example of use.
